Blackwell, located in Nolan County, Texas, is a small and welcoming community known for its rural charm and strong sense of community. With a rich history and access to beautiful landscapes, Blackwell offers a peaceful living environment, making it an ideal location for families, retirees, and those seeking a slow-paced lifestyle.
